Organic Cotton Plus is a 5th generation family-owned cotton farm located in Northwest Texas. In 1991, the farm became one of the first certified organic farms in the country and later became the first fabric retailer in the U.S. to be fully GOTS certified.

In the early days, almost all organic products were bought by large corporations, and blended with conventional cotton. This enabled big corporations to meet their “green goals”, but it left small businesses, who wanted to commit to 100% organic cotton, empty handed. As a result, Organic Cotton Plus became a sister company of the farm and set aside organic cotton bales specifically for small business.
